   3# After setting the fake editor with this function, you can
   4#
   5# - override the commit message with $FAKE_COMMIT_MESSAGE
   6# - amend the commit message with $FAKE_COMMIT_AMEND
   7# - check that non-commit messages have a certain line count with $EXPECT_COUNT
   8# - check the commit count in the commit message header with $EXPECT_HEADER_COUNT
   9# - rewrite a rebase -i script as directed by $FAKE_LINES.
  10#   $FAKE_LINES consists of a sequence of words separated by spaces.
  11#   The following word combinations are possible:
  12#
  13#   "<lineno>" -- add a "pick" line with the SHA1 taken from the
  14#       specified line.
  15#
  16#   "<cmd> <lineno>" -- add a line with the specified command
  17#       ("squash", "fixup", "edit", or "reword") and the SHA1 taken
  18#       from the specified line.
  19#
  20#   "exec_cmd_with_args" -- add an "exec cmd with args" line.
  21#
  22#   "#" -- Add a comment line.
  23#
  24#   ">" -- Add a blank line.
